Default Z06 Cracked block?

I have my 01 Z06 for sale. 5100 miles and perfect. Someone came by today and made an offer and I took it.
He said his dealer warned him about cracked blocks in the early Z06's. The only way to tell if it's cracked is by doing an oil analysis. I told him I'd never heard of any Z06 cracked blocks and that I watch this an other forums alot.

The guy did mention that the dealer was disapointed in not getting the sale himself.

Has anyone heard of this or is the dealer just trying to scare him into buying one of his?

Just curious.
